Kia Sorento: Removal - Fuel Tank Pressure Sensor (FTPS) - Engine Control System - Engine Control / Fuel System - Kia Sorento XM 2011-2025 Service ManualKia Sorento: Removal

Second Generation XM (2011-2025) / Kia Sorento XM 2011-2025 Service Manual / Engine Control / Fuel System / Engine Control System / Fuel Tank Pressure Sensor (FTPS) / Removal

1.
Turn the ignition switch OFF and disconnect the battery negative (-) cable.
2.
Remove the rear seat.
(Refer to Body - "Rear Seat Assembly")
3.
Remove the fuel pump service cover (A) in the trunk.

4.
Disconnect the fuel tank pressure sensor connector (A), and then remove the fuel tank pressure sensor.
